Personnel transfers using cranes and baskets are common in offshore operations, facilitating the safe movement of individuals between vessels, platforms, and other installations. However, these operations require strict adherence to safety protocols and the use of appropriate equipment to ensure the well-being of all personnel involved.
Types of Personnel Transfer Baskets
Several designs of personnel transfer baskets are utilized in offshore settings, each tailored to specific operational needs:
Rigid Standing Baskets: These baskets feature a solid structure that provides stability during transfers. They are designed to accommodate multiple passengers, typically ranging from four to twelve individuals. An example is the Safe Transfer Basket, which comes in models for four or eight persons and is renowned for its durability and safety features.
Collapsible Baskets: Designed for easy storage, these baskets can be folded when not in use. They are constructed to meet safety standards while offering the convenience of compactness.
Seated Baskets: These include seating arrangements to enhance comfort during transfer, especially over longer distances or in rough sea conditions. Some models are equipped with active shock absorption within the seats to protect passengers from sudden movements.
Ensuring safety during personnel transfers involves meticulous planning and adherence to established guidelines:
Equipment Certification and Inspection: All cranes and lifting devices must be certified for personnel transfer, equipped with safety mechanisms to prevent free fall or unintended movements, and regularly inspected and maintained. This includes the personnel transfer baskets, rigging, and straps. Documentation of load test certifications should be readily accessible for review.
Operational Training: Personnel operating the cranes and those being transferred should receive comprehensive training. Operators must be skilled in handling the equipment with the precision required for safe personnel movement. Passengers should be briefed on safety protocols, including the correct positioning within the basket and the use of safety lanyards.
Communication: Effective communication channels between the crane operator, signalers, and assisting personnel are crucial. Clear, unambiguous signals and commands help coordinate movements and respond promptly to any issues that may arise during the transfer.
Environmental Considerations: Transfers should be conducted under suitable weather conditions. Procedures should define the limiting weather conditions, such as maximum wind speeds and sea states, beyond which transfers should not take place. Even within permitted limits, the movement of vessels should be assessed to determine the safety of the operation.
Emergency Preparedness: A reliable means of rescue should be available in case of equipment failure. This includes having standby vessels or rescue teams ready to respond promptly to emergencies.
Implementing the following best practices can enhance the safety and efficiency of personnel transfers:
Pre-Transfer Briefings: Conduct meetings to review procedures, assign roles, and address potential hazards. This ensures that all participants are aware of their responsibilities and the safety measures in place.
Proper Use of Personal Protective Equipment (PPE): Ensure all personnel wear appropriate PPE, such as life jackets, helmets, and safety harnesses, to protect against potential risks during the transfer.
Regular Drills and Training: Conduct regular drills to keep personnel proficient in transfer procedures and emergency response actions. This helps maintain a high level of readiness and ensures that safety protocols are second nature to all involved.
Equipment Maintenance: Implement a rigorous maintenance schedule for all transfer equipment to ensure optimal functionality and safety. Regular maintenance helps identify and address potential issues before they lead to accidents.
